Willie Bryan
Loving husband, father, grandfather and great grandfather
WINCHENDON – Willie Bryan, age 69, a resident of Winchendon and a former longtime resident of Lowell, passed away on Thursday, May 24, 2018 at the Bay State Medical Center in Springfield, with his family by his side. He was the loving husband of Paulette C. (Villandry) Bryan, with whom he recently celebrated their fiftieth wedding anniversary.
Born in Prince Edward Island on September 22, 1948, he was a son of the late Rathbun W. and Julia (Bernard) Bryan.
He was raised in Lowell and was educated in the Lowell School system and was a Golden Gloves Champion boxer in his earlier years.
Willie worked as a salesman in the automotive industry for his entire life and had received several awards and accommodations during his career. He had worked at many dealerships including the former Hallissey Motors, Allen Mello Dodge and more recently Ron Bouchard Kia in Lancaster.
He was a wonderful husband and family man who always enjoyed family gatherings and singing karaoke. Willie also loved to be with his dogs Rosco and Pheobe.
